About the estate

The Chateau Saint Louis - Despagnet - l' Hermitage Mirande - Tresor de St Georges estate is located near Saint-Emilion on a clay-limestone hill in the Montagne-Saint-Emilion appellation, with a history tracing back to the Gallo-Roman era. In 1602, the property was sold by Henry IV to Jean Barbot and later redesigned in the eighteenth century by architect Victor Louis. Today, the winery farms forty-four hectares of contiguous vineyards, which were entirely replanted by Petrus Desbois following the phylloxera crisis. Jean-Philippe Janoueix joined the Desbois family in 2013 and has since become the principal owner. The traditional vineyard planting is dominated by Merlot, complemented by smaller proportions of Cabernet Franc and Cabernet Sauvignon.
